commit | fd8cc5951e65bbe4299b6a4ce1e8fa340405a904 | [log] [tgz] |
---|---|---|
author | Rui Qiu <ruiqiu@google.com> | Thu Sep 30 11:44:31 2021 -0700 |
committer | Rui Qiu <ruiqiu@google.com> | Thu Sep 30 15:42:47 2021 -0700 |
tree | a0007f7e01188205523c07514f3212d2e2ae0b51 | |
parent | 2c2e378c1f72d63e76b62d5d65fb66e06be62a9c [diff] |
Fix system monitor memory calculation bug Memory info are in type long, which means available_mem/total_mem always yielded 0, which means SystemMonitor believes the mem usage is at 100% all the time. Casted a long value to double to fix the issue. Bug: 201675296 Test: atest CarServiceUnitTest:SystemMonitorTest Test: atest CarServiceUnitTest:DataBrokerControllerTest Change-Id: I675cfd08fe8e47f387e35fd873378a7a3a4215e3
Native (C++) code format is required to be compatible with .clang-format file. Run
git clang-format --style=file --extension='h,cpp,cc' HEAD~
Note that clang-format is not desirable for Android java files. Therefore the command line above is limited to specific extensions.